5.1.

re231.V3/232.V3 units require minimal assembly before use.

5.2.

Attach the brackets item 2 to the base item 1, as illustrated in fig.1. Be sure the brackets are fixed securely to the base as they

provide stability and will be used to secure the unit to the floor.

5.3.

Assemble the main foot pedal item 3 and secure with item 10 and item 11 (fig.2).

5.4.

two pairs of support yokes are supplied, item 4 and item 5, with counter bored bosses for fitting to stub shafts shown in (fig.3). retain

with the pin and "r" clip item 14. the yokes are designed to be used as matched pairs and should not be mixed.

5.5.

the re231.V3/re232.V3 must now be fixed securely to the ground in order to ensure the safety of the user. Holes are to be found in

the brackets, which allow the unit to be secured by way of masonry bolts or sinking pins into concrete.

WARNING! Whichever method is used, ensure the unit is adequately fixed and cannot topple.
